ABSTRACT:
A method and apparatus are described for quantitatively determining the different forms of sulphur present in a solid matrix, e.g. coal. The novel method comprises intimately mixing finely divided coal with a finely divided solid diluent material, e.g. silica, which is inert to sulphur under reaction conditions. This mixed sample is then burned within a confined combustion zone at a predetermined elevated temperature and the combustion gases from the combustion chamber are continuously removed. These gases are passed through an infrared analyzer which continuously monitors the intensity of the infrared spectra for sulphur oxycompounds in the combustion gases. The infrared intensity is measured as a function of evolution time of sulphur oxycompound from the sample to obtain peaks in an infrared intensity-time pattern indicative of different forms of sulphur.
